Identifying and Addressing Individual Learning Styles
One of the most prevalent challenges in tutoring is accommodating diverse learning styles. Students have unique ways of processing information, and it’s crucial for tutors to recognize and adapt to these differences. This is especially important in bustling educational hubs like Karachi and Lahore, where students come from various backgrounds and have distinct learning needs.
To overcome this challenge, tutors should conduct an initial assessment to understand the student’s preferred learning style. Some learners thrive with visual aids, while others may benefit more from hands-on activities. By tailoring the teaching approach to align with the student’s learning style, tutors can create a more engaging and effective learning environment.
Building Strong Communication Channels
Effective communication is the cornerstone of any successful tutoring arrangement, and this is particularly true when seeking a home tutor in Karachi or a home tutor in Lahore. Language barriers, misinterpretations, and a lack of clarity can all impede the learning process.
To mitigate these issues, it’s crucial for tutors to establish open and transparent lines of communication from the outset. Encourage students to ask questions and express their concerns freely. Additionally, regular progress updates and feedback sessions can help ensure that both parties are on the same page. By fostering a communicative and collaborative atmosphere, tutors can proactively address any challenges that may arise.
Managing Time Effectively
Time management can be a significant stumbling block in tutoring arrangements, especially in busy urban centers like Karachi and Lahore. Balancing the demands of academic work, extracurricular activities, and personal commitments can be overwhelming for students. Likewise, tutors may face challenges in scheduling sessions that accommodate both their availability and the student’s.
To tackle this issue, it’s essential to establish a clear and realistic timetable from the beginning. Consider the student’s existing commitments and work together to create a schedule that allows for consistent and uninterrupted tutoring sessions. Additionally, both parties should be flexible and understanding, recognizing that unforeseen circumstances may occasionally disrupt the established routine.
